a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--readme.md3
-rw-r--r--serveur git debian.txt22
2 files changed, 22 insertions, 3 deletions
diff --git a/readme.md b/readme.md
index 2ab4655..848e1fe 100644
--- a/readme.md
+++ b/readme.md
@@ -1 +1,2 @@
1Pour la description, placer un fichier **markdown** à la racine du projet! 1Le site github (et sans doute d'autres) affiche le fichier readme d'un projet si il le trouve.
2On peut utiliser un fichier **markdown** qui permet de faire très facilement une mise en page.
diff --git a/serveur git debian.txt b/serveur git debian.txt
index 5bc1485..66bd535 100644
--- a/serveur git debian.txt
+++ b/serveur git debian.txt
@@ -71,7 +71,25 @@ git push origin master
71 71
72Note: avec la syntaxe "polo@ordipolo.fr:/chemin/..." on comprend que ssh est utilisé. 72Note: avec la syntaxe "polo@ordipolo.fr:/chemin/..." on comprend que ssh est utilisé.
73C'est la méthode recommandée. 73C'est la méthode recommandée.
74Autres méthode: 74Autres méthodes:
75- connexion locale avec le chemin sans l'identifiant et le nom du serveur: utile si on utilise NFS. 75- connexion locale avec le chemin sans l'identifiant et le nom du serveur: utile si on utilise NFS.
76- connexion git: non sécurisé mais plus rapide, intéressant pour un dépôt public. 76- connexion git: non sécurisée mais plus rapide, intéressant pour un dépôt public.
77
787/ Interface graphique
79
80git est fourni avec une interface graphique nommée gitk.
81Celle-ci ne démarre correctement:
82- le paquet "tk" doit être installé sur le système
83- l'application ne fonctionne pas dans un mauvais répertoire (elle n'explore pas),
84 solution 1: lancer l'appli depuis le terminal placé dans le bon dossier
85 solution 2: lancer l'appli depuis le terminal avec: gitk /chemin/du/dépot
86 solution 3: créer un raccourci sur le bureau (un par projet) qui lance la commande ci-dessus
87
88Dans cette fenêtre on peut donc voir l'historique des "commit", les branches, et à chaque fois le contenu des fichiers. Maj + F5 permet de mettre à jour le contenu si un fichier est modifié.
89
90Aller ensuite dans le menu "Fichier" -> "Démarrer git gui"
91Une deuxième fenêtre s'ouvre dans laquelle on peut agir avec trois boutons à utiliser dans l'ordre:
92- indexer pour enregistrer les modifications dans les fichiers dans le "stage" (en gros l'emplacement des changements avant validation)
93- commiter pour valider les changements en local
94- pousser (ou push) pour enregistrer le dernier commit sur le serveur
77 95